怎么知道网站是asp还是php

fiy 其他 174

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要判断一个网站是使用ASP还是PHP,可以采取以下方法:

    1. 查看网址后缀:ASP网站通常以“.asp”或“.aspx”为网址后缀,而PHP网站通常以“.php”为网址后缀。可以直接查看网站的URL地址栏来判断。

    2. 查看源代码:在网页上点击鼠标右键,选择“查看页面源代码”,然后在打开的源代码页面中搜索关键词“ASP”或“PHP”。如果找到了与ASP或PHP相关的代码,则可以判断网站的开发语言。

    3. 头部信息:使用工具或浏览器插件查看网站的响应头部信息。ASP网站通常会在响应头部信息中包含“X-Powered-By: ASP”或“X-Powered-By: ASP.NET”等字样,而PHP网站会显示“X-Powered-By: PHP”的信息。

    4. 执行后缀:有些网站为了安全考虑会隐藏真实的开发语言。例如,ASP网站可以使用“.php”作为网址后缀,而在服务器配置中将其与ASP相关联,从而隐藏了ASP的存在。

    5. 目录结构:ASP网站通常具有特定的目录结构,如“App_Data”、“App_Code”等。而PHP网站的目录结构较为简单,通常只包含一些基本的文件和文件夹。

    需要注意的是,上述方法只是判断网站开发语言的一些常见方法,可能并不是百分之百准确,因为有些网站可能同时使用ASP和PHP,或者采用其他开发语言。最准确的方法是联系网站管理员或开发人员询问使用的具体开发语言。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    怎么知道网站是ASP还是PHP

    在浏览互联网的过程中,你可能会对一些网站的技术栈感兴趣,特别是它们使用的后端编程语言。虽然对于普通用户来说这并不重要,但对于开发人员和技术爱好者来说,了解一个网站是使用ASP还是PHP可以对他们的工作和学习有所帮助。以下是一些方法来判断一个网站是使用ASP还是PHP。

    1. 查看网页源代码
    查看网页源代码是最简单且最直接的方法来判断一个网站是使用ASP还是PHP。右键点击网页上的任意位置,然后选择“查看页面源代码”或“检查元素”选项。接下来,在弹出的代码编辑器中查找类似于“”或者“”之类的HTML标记。在这些标记附近,你可能会找到一些关于后端编程语言的指示,比如“ASP.NET”或“PHP”等。这样,你就能确定该网站使用的是哪种语言。

    2. URL结构
    ASP和PHP的URL结构有一些差异,通过查看网站的URL,也可以得到一些关于其后端语言的提示。ASP的URL通常会包含一个文件扩展名“.asp”,比如“https://www.example.com/page.asp”。而PHP的URL则通常不包含文件扩展名,比如“https://www.example.com/page.php”。当然,这个方法并不是100%准确,因为有些网站可能会对URL进行伪装。

    3. 查看网站的响应头信息
    每个网站的请求响应都会携带一些元数据,其中包含有关网站技术栈的信息。有些浏览器插件或者开发者工具可以让你查看网站的响应头信息。在查看响应头信息时,你可以搜索类似于“X-Powered-By”或“Server”之类的关键字。这些关键字可以告诉你该网站所使用的后端编程语言和服务器软件。如果你看到了类似于“X-Powered-By: ASP.NET”或“Server: Microsoft-IIS/7.5”之类的信息,那么该网站很可能是采用了ASP技术。而如果你看到了类似于“X-Powered-By: PHP/7.3.23”或“Server: Apache/2.4.46 (Ubuntu)”之类的信息,那么该网站很可能是使用了PHP语言。

    4. 使用在线工具
    有一些在线工具可以帮助你快速判断一个网站所使用的后端编程语言。你只需要输入网站的URL,然后点击“分析”或“检测”按钮,工具会自动分析该网站的技术栈,并提供相应的结果。这些工具通常会基于不同的指标,如URL结构、响应头信息和HTML源代码等来判断网站所使用的语言。一些常用的在线工具包括:“Wappalyzer”、“BuiltWith”和“W3Techs”。

    5. 参考网站信息和文档
    有时候,网站的所有者或管理员会在网站的“关于我们”页面或其他文档中公开宣布网站所使用的后端编程语言。在页面底部,你可能会找到一些类似于“Powered by ASP.NET”或“Powered by PHP”的标识,从而得知网站的技术栈。

    虽然这些方法可以帮助你大致了解一个网站所使用的后端编程语言,但是有些网站可能采用了多种技术,并没有明确指定使用的编程语言。此外,一些高级开发人员可能会对这些方法进行伪装,以隐藏网站的技术栈。因此,最准确和可靠的方法是通过与网站管理员或开发人员直接交流,寻求确定答案。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要确定一个网站是ASP还是PHP,可以通过以下几种方式进行判断:

    1. 观察网页文件扩展名:ASP网站的文件扩展名通常是“.asp”或“.aspx”,而PHP网站的文件扩展名通常是“.php”或“.php5”。通过查看网站URL中的文件扩展名,可以初步判断网站所使用的技术。

    2. 查看网页源代码:打开网站后,按下键盘上的“ctrl+u”组合键,可以查看网页的源代码。在源代码中搜索关键词“ASP”或“PHP”,可以找到网站所使用的技术。

    3. 使用浏览器开发者工具:大多数现代浏览器提供了开发者工具,可以查看网页的源代码和网络请求。在开发者工具中,可以查看网页的响应头信息。在响应头中搜索“X-Powered-By”字段,ASP网站通常会显示“ASP.NET”或“ASP”,而PHP网站通常会显示“PHP”或服务器的名称。

    4. 使用在线工具:一些在线工具可以帮助判断网站的技术。例如,可以使用网站whatismyserver.com,通过输入网站URL,该工具会显示网站所使用的服务器技术,包括ASP和PHP。

    这些方法可以帮助初步判断网站是ASP还是PHP,但并不是绝对准确。有些网站可能同时使用ASP和PHP技术,或者通过隐藏技术信息来保护网站安全。因此,最准确的判断方式是联系网站管理员或开发者,询问网站所使用的技术。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部